首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何更新composer项目版本?

要更新Composer项目版本,可以按照以下步骤进行操作:

  1. 打开命令行终端,并进入到你的项目目录中。
  2. 确保你已经安装了Composer。如果没有安装,可以前往Composer官方网站(https://getcomposer.org/)下载并安装。
  3. 运行以下命令来更新Composer自身的版本:
  4. 运行以下命令来更新Composer自身的版本:
  5. 确认Composer已成功更新后,运行以下命令来更新项目的依赖包:
  6. 确认Composer已成功更新后,运行以下命令来更新项目的依赖包:
  7. 如果你只想更新某个特定的依赖包,可以使用以下命令:
  8. 如果你只想更新某个特定的依赖包,可以使用以下命令:
  9. 替换<package-name>为你要更新的依赖包名称。
  10. Composer将会检查你的composer.json文件中定义的依赖关系,并下载最新的版本。如果有新版本可用,Composer会自动更新依赖包。
  11. 更新完成后,Composer会生成一个composer.lock文件,其中包含了确切的依赖包版本信息。确保将composer.lock文件提交到版本控制系统中,以便团队成员在协作开发时使用相同的依赖版本。

请注意,以上步骤是基于使用Composer进行PHP项目依赖管理的情况。对于其他编程语言或特定的项目类型,更新依赖的步骤可能会有所不同。

腾讯云提供了云服务器(CVM)和云开发者工具套件(Cloud Toolkit)等产品,可用于支持Composer项目的部署和管理。你可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多相关产品信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• PHP如何使用Composer来自动加载项目文件?

    Composer Composer是PHP的依赖管理工具。它允许您声明您的项目所依赖的库, 并且它将为您管理 (安装/更新) 它们。...update则无法在命令行传入指定的版本号,需要先手动编辑composer.json,指定新的版本号,然后执行更新命令。...install可以用于项目初始化后,初次安装依赖,且会优先读取composer.lock中的版本号,以尽可能的保证协作开发中包版本的一致性。...composer validate:检测composer.json文件是否有效; composer self-update:将composer工具更新到最新版本composer self-update...dump-autoload:在添加新的类和目录映射是更新autoloader composer.lock中存有的包版本记录相当于执行 composer require packageName:versionNo

    3.3K40

    composer版本的范围指定(版本约束)

    版本范围指定(自动下载版本约束范围中的最新版) ---- 名称 实例 说明 不指定版本 根据当前Path环境变量中的php版本下载最合适的最新版 确切的版本 6.0.1 指定下载的具体版本号 范围...最低版本) ~ ~1.2,~6.1.0 ~1.2 代表版本范围 [1.2, 2.0) ~6.1.0 代表版本范围 [6.1.0, 6.2) 脱字号版本(最低版本) ^ ^1.2.3 ^1.2.3 代表版本范围...[1.2.3, 2.0.0) 版本约束使用示例 : 和 = 都可以 版本约束可以加引号,也可以不加 composer文档使用的是 : 并且版本约束加引号(可以说更加规范吧) composer create-project...topthink/think:"5.1.*" composer create-project topthink/think=5.1.* 2....官网的在线测试版本约束 ---- a. 查看文档 b. 进入版本约束文档 站长源码网 c. 进入在线测试版本约束页面(页面最底部) d. 测试版本约束

    1.3K10

    如何安装 Composer

    下载 Composer 安装前请务必确保已经正确安装了 PHP。打开命令行窗口并执行 php -v 查看是否正确输出版本号。...脚本将简单地检测 php.ini 中的参数设置,如果某些参数未正确设置则会给出警告;然后下载最新版本composer.phar 文件到当前目录。...局部安装 上述下载 Composer 的过程正确执行完毕后,可以将 composer.phar 文件复制到任意目录(比如项目根目录下),然后通过 php composer.phar 指令即可使用 Composer...复制 @php "%~dp0composer.phar" %* 最后重新打开一个命令行窗口试一试执行 composer --version 看看是否正确输出版本号。...最后 提示:不要忘了经常执行 composer selfupdate 以保持 Composer 一直是最新版本哦!

    1.6K20

    Composer 设置忽略版本匹配的方法

    简介 Composer是PHP中用来管理依赖(dependency)关系的工具。你可以在自己的项目中声明所依赖的外部工具库(libraries),Composer会帮你安装这些依赖的库文件。...接下来通过本文给大家介绍Composer设置忽略版本匹配的方法,需要的朋友参考下吧 执行composer install遇到错误:Your requirements could not be resolved...这是因为不匹配composer.json要求的版本。...提示我的PHP 7版本太高,不符合composer.json需要的版本,但是在PHP 7下应该也是可以运行的,composer可以设置忽略版本匹配,命令是: 解决方案 composer install...--ignore-platform-reqs or composer update --ignore-platform-reqs 再次执行composer命令可以正常安装包了。

    1.8K30

    composer如何查看已经安装了哪些拓展包(composer 如何使用)

    我们有时候需要知道已经安装的包的名称和版本信息,会用到如下命令: composer show -i 这个试composer show –-installed的短命令; 查看全局安装的包名称和版本composer...global show 我们不知道有哪些命令以及如何使用的时候,可以列出所有的命令,然后敲你不明白的命令,在后面加-h就可以查看相应的帮助信息: 查看所有composer命令: composer -...l 或者:composer 或者:composer list 然后就会出来很多命令,随便挑一个: composer show -h 这个命令的意思是如何使用composer show ,-h是–help...Composer移除依赖 在一次使用composer安装依赖的时候,安装错了包,在其中文网站却找不到移除依赖的命令,只好使用按照官网说法: 为了从命令行获得帮助信息,请运行 composer 或者 composer...出现一大堆命令参数,一扫,刚好,在require之前,有remove,这就是移除命令,例子如下: composer remove twbs/bootstrap 不过这只是删除了依赖关系,不会自动加载,但其依赖包还在

    1.7K20

    Composer 版本约束表达式的使用

    相信 Composer 对你来说已经相当熟悉了,不过对于包的版本,我觉得应该还有不少同学不是那么清楚各种写法到底是啥意思。...那在 composer 使用过程中我们通常会有这几种写法: 不限定版本 极不推荐这样玩哦 使用 * 号来表示版本的时候,composer 会根据你配置中的 minimum-stability 的值情况来决定安装最新的...更新依赖后可能就跑不起来了(如果第三方包作者做了大版本更新)。...使用 ~ 约束符锁定小版本的方式 这种方式比较常用,也是比较安全的,比如我们希望安装 >= 1.2 并且 < 2.0 的版本时,根据语义化版本的定义,次版本号的变化是新增功能,所以 API 是稳定的,也就是可以安全更新的...最后就是使用具体版本号 使用 =1.2.34 或者 1.2.34 都是指定了具体的版本号, composer 不会考虑检查新版本来安装。

    1.1K30

    【PHP 随记】—— Composer 安装项目以及项目的扩展

    使用 Composer 更轻松方便地安装 PHP 项目框架以及一些项目扩展,接下来就简单介绍下这两种用法: 1、Composer 安装项目项目安装示例 以安装 ThinkPHP 项目框架为例,安装命令如下...: composer create-project topthink/think tp 5.1.40 简单对参数介绍一下: 参数 说明 create-project 代表我们要下载项目文件(非功能包...等类似错误,可以尝试使用以下命令删除之前镜像来解决: #解决命令 composer config -g --unset repos.packagist ③ 框架搜索指南 其它需要的项目可以在 Packagis...站搜素:https://packagist.org/ 2、Composer 安装项目的扩展 在进行项目开发的过程中可能需要使用一些功能扩展,比如图片验证码扩展 topthink/think-captcha...,使用这些已有的扩展可以省去大量的时间,接下来,同样展示一下项目扩展的安装: 首先我们要切换到项目的根目录: 然后执行项目扩展安装命令: composer require topthink/think-captcha

    82710
    领券